spi: spi-rockchip: Fix out of bounds array access
Since spi-rockchip enables use_gpio_descriptors and the SPI_CONTROLLER_GPIO_SS flag, the spi subsytem may call set_cs() for spi devices with indexes above ROCKCHIP_SPI_MAX_CS_NUM Remove array cs_asserted[] which held a shadow copy of the state of the chip select lines with the only purpose of optimizing out rewriting a chip select line to the current state (no-op) This case is already handled by spi.c Signed-off-by: Luis de Arquer <luis.dearquer@inertim.com> Link: https://lore.kernel.org/r/d0a0c4b94f933f7f43973c34765214303ee82b77.camel@gmail.com Signed-off-by: Mark Brown <broonie@kernel.org>
